Intelsat's satellite-build plan will add to broadband connectivity on the continent, it says.
Intelsat will add to its fleet of satellites orbiting over Africa in the next few years, as it launches three new satellites that will cover the continent.
Flavien Bachabi, Intelsat group VP for Africa, says Africa is a key focus area for the US-based company. It represents 15% of its $2.4 billion revenue, a figure that is set to grow to a larger percentage.
